Built-in RCD Type A DC 6mA
The Tesla Wall Connector Gen 3 is equipped with a built-in RCD Type A DC 6mA, ensuring enhanced safety during charging. This residual current device provides protection against electrical faults, such as ground faults or leakage currents, by interrupting the circuit if a dangerous condition is detected. The DC 6mA sensitivity level is specifically designed to protect against direct current leakage, offering an additional layer of safety for users. This feature meets international safety standards, providing peace of mind for Tesla vehicle owners. The RCD is seamlessly integrated into the unit, requiring no additional installation or setup.

Step-by-Step Installation Process
Open the Tesla One app, tap “Begin” on the install page, and scan the QR code from the QuickStart guide or the Wall Connector. Mount the wall bracket level and securely, ensuring it is positioned correctly. Connect the electrical wires to the Wall Connector, making sure to follow the wiring diagram in the manual. Install the Wall Connector onto the bracket and secure it with screws. Turn on the power and test the connection using the app to ensure proper functionality.

Specific Warnings for Wall Connector Usage
- Avoid overloading the circuit to prevent electrical hazards.
- Do not use damaged cables or connectors to ensure safe charging.
- Keep the Wall Connector dry and avoid exposure to water.
- Never modify the device or bypass safety features.
- Only use Tesla-approved accessories to maintain compatibility.
- Ensure the vehicle is properly connected before charging.

Power Output and Charging Speeds
The Tesla Wall Connector Gen 3 delivers up to 22 kW of power, adding up to 71 km of range per hour. It supports single and three-phase power systems, ensuring compatibility with various electrical setups. Charging speeds may vary based on vehicle type, battery capacity, and grid connection. For optimal performance, ensure the installation meets Tesla’s specifications and guidelines.
